When you apply for a business loan, lenders look at a few main things to determine your rate. Your credit score is a big factor, as is how long you have been running your shop or company. They also check your monthly revenue to see how easily you can handle payments. If you have collateral to secure the loan, that can often help lower your interest rate. Generally, these loans typically range from 8% to 25% depending on your specific profile and the type of financing you choose.
